[edit] Installing the MAME emulator

The GP2X Wiz supports a wide range of emulators. The process of setting up an emulator may be something of a challenge to a new Wiz owner; this section aims to clarify the process by describing how to set up the MAME emulator on an SD card.

First, create a directory for MAME on the SD card: while there is no set location for MAME, many users use a directory called "game" (an alternative would be to place MAME in a directory called "emulator"). If the destination directory doesn't exist on your SD card, create it.

Download MAME4All Wiz from http://dl.openhandhelds.org/cgi-bin/wiz.cgi?0,0,0,0,73,22 . The current version of MAME4All Wiz is mame4all_2.4_wiz.7z

Unzip MAME4All and copy the contents to the destination directory on the SD card.

Note that when MAME4All is unzipped, a "roms" directory is part of the file structure (it contains a single text file, dir.txt, containing the line "Place ROM directories here").

Locate a ROM that you would like to use with MAME.

Copy the zipped ROM file to the "roms" directory on the SD card (eg SD/emulator/roms): don't unzip the ROM, simply copy the zip file to the "roms" directory.

The setup process is complete.

Start MAME via the Launcher by browsing to file mame.gpe. When MAME starts, a list of ROMs will be displayed.

Select the ROM and press [A]

If a text message is displayed (eg "Use of emulators in conjunction with ROMs you don't own is forbidden") clear it using the following key presses:

Left shoulder key, right shoulder key, left D-pad, right D-pad

The same sequence of key presses can be used to clear subsequent text messages.
